Orchard End is a large, detached home set in 2.5 acres of land on the banks of the River Severn, three miles from Gloucester city centre.
The home supports up to 12 men and women of varied ages with moderate to severe learning disabilities and associated complex needs. It specialises in caring for those with epilepsy and autism, through the valued support of Community Learning Difficulty Teams, the local GP and district nurse team.
The property is divided into two buildings; six individual bedrooms in the main house, and another six in the adjacent bungalow, most with ensuite facilities. There are two large recreational lounges, one of which is designated a quiet zone, an independence training and activities area and a sensory room. Residents are involved in caring for the extensive grounds, producing hanging baskets, vegetables and herbs.
This is a lively home, and residents have busy activity schedules including arts and crafts, cooking and baking and music events. Everyone who is able is encouraged to develop their independent living skills. The home also has excellent links with local colleges. There are regular social events for family, friends and the community.
